Three of them are clearly modern schol 2.4.1 The theological persepective If we are thinking about individual perspectives on religion, there are three very common and useful terms we can employ: theism, atheism and agnosticism. In everyday parlance, ‘theism’ denotes a belief in God (or, more broadly, a belief in divine or spiritual realities); ‘atheism’ denotes a conviction that there is no God (or divine or spiritual realities); and ‘agnosticism’ indicates a lack of certainty or knowledge (gnosis) one way or the other.
